Job description
Key Responsibilities

Strategic Project Management & Delivery

  • Secure necessary funding and regulatory approvals for all major capital projects.
  • Oversee the planning and execution of a diverse portfolio of projects, including:
  • Facility renewal programs for digitalization, innovation, and productivity.
  • Major infrastructure upgrades for system resiliency and fire safety.
  • Hospital-wide alteration and addition projects to meet infection control standards and ensure outbreak preparedness.
  • End-of-life replacement of critical infrastructure.
  • Improvement or rectification works to meet user needs and operational or regulatory requirements.

Project Planning & Execution

  • Conduct feasibility studies, analyze construction costs, and develop project budgets and schedules.
  • Manage the end-to-end project lifecycle from conception and design through tender, construction, and final completion.
  • Coordinate the procurement process, including the calling and awarding of RFQs and RFPs.
  • Monitor project progress to ensure timely completion within budget and quality standards.

Stakeholder & Risk Management

  • Serve as the primary point of communication for all stakeholders, including external agencies and internal departments.
  • Proactively identify, assess, and manage risks associated with projects to ensure the safety of ongoing operations.
  • Keep all relevant parties informed of project developments from a safety and operational standpoint.

Financial & Administrative Oversight

  • Plan and manage capital and operating budget cash flows.
  • Implement cost-control measures and oversee the day-to-day administration of the department.
  • Regularly evaluate and report on project performance and progress.

Departmental Leadership & Process Improvement

  • Formulate, implement, and monitor departmental policies and procedures to ensure efficient functioning.
  • Lead and support quality improvement initiatives at both hospital-wide and departmental levels.
  • Act as a change agent to foster a culture of continuous improvement, collegiality, and effective teamwork.
  • Support staff training and development to equip teams for new initiatives.
  • Perform any other duties as assigned by the Supervisor or Head of Department.
Requirements
  • Degree in Architecture / Civil Engineering/ Mechanical Engineering/ Electrical Engineering/ any related course of studies
  • Prior experience in healthcare construction projects, operations or planning is preferred.
